Deciphering Big Rig ROCK Report 3.12: Key Performance Indicators (KPIs)

The Big Rig ROCK Report 3.12 offers a wealth of information crucial for optimizing your fleet's performance. Let's delve into key areas:

Fuel Efficiency Analysis:

Understanding fuel consumption is critical for cost control. The ROCK Report provides detailed data on:

  • Miles Per Gallon (MPG): Track your fleet's average MPG and identify vehicles or drivers consistently below the average. Low MPG can indicate mechanical issues or inefficient driving habits.
  • Idle Time: Excessive idling significantly impacts fuel consumption. The report highlights periods of prolonged idling, allowing you to pinpoint areas for improvement.
  • Speed: Maintaining optimal speeds reduces fuel consumption. Analyze speed data to identify instances of excessive speeding, which can be addressed through driver coaching.

Strategies for Improvement:

  • Implement driver training programs focused on fuel-efficient driving techniques.
  • Optimize routes to minimize idling and distance traveled.
  • Regularly maintain vehicles to ensure optimal engine performance. Addressing issues identified in the Big Rig maintenance section of the report is crucial.

Driver Behavior Metrics:

Analyzing driver behavior is crucial for safety and cost reduction. The ROCK Report provides metrics on:

  • Hard Braking: Frequent hard braking indicates aggressive driving, increasing wear and tear on brakes and potentially impacting safety.
  • Speeding: Consistent speeding not only increases fuel consumption but also poses safety risks and can lead to fines.
  • Harsh Acceleration: Aggressive acceleration negatively impacts fuel efficiency and vehicle components.

Strategies for Improvement:

  • Implement driver coaching programs to promote safe and efficient driving habits.
  • Utilize telematics data to identify high-risk drivers and provide targeted training.
  • Implement a robust safety program emphasizing the importance of defensive driving. Addressing Big Rig safety concerns proactively reduces costs in the long run.

Vehicle Maintenance Insights:

Preventative maintenance is key to minimizing downtime and maximizing vehicle lifespan. The ROCK Report highlights potential issues by:

  • Identifying fault codes: The report indicates diagnostic trouble codes (DTCs), alerting you to potential mechanical problems.
  • Tracking maintenance intervals: Monitor oil changes, tire pressure, and other maintenance schedules to ensure vehicles are properly maintained.
  • Analyzing vehicle performance data: Changes in performance, such as decreased MPG or increased idle time, might suggest underlying mechanical issues requiring attention.

Strategies for Improvement:

  • Develop a proactive maintenance schedule based on the report's data.
  • Invest in regular vehicle inspections to identify and address potential problems early. Addressing issues promptly reduces vehicle downtime and associated costs.

Interpreting Laser 101.7 Data: A Complementary Perspective

Laser 101.7 data offers a complementary perspective, enhancing the insights gleaned from the Big Rig ROCK Report 3.12.

Data Correlation:

Combining data from both reports provides a more comprehensive picture of fleet performance. For example, you can correlate fuel consumption data from the ROCK Report with engine performance data from Laser 101.7 to pinpoint the root cause of low MPG. This data integration is crucial for effective decision-making.

Identifying Anomalies and Outliers:

Both reports may reveal unusual data points, indicating potential problems. For instance, a sudden spike in fuel consumption coupled with a fault code from the ROCK Report might be corroborated by unusual engine performance data in the Laser 101.7 report. This outlier analysis helps pinpoint areas requiring immediate attention.

Actionable Insights from Combined Data:

By integrating data from both reports, you can make more informed decisions, leading to:

  • Improved fuel efficiency through targeted driver training and vehicle maintenance.
  • Enhanced safety through proactive identification and mitigation of high-risk driving behaviors.
  • Reduced maintenance costs through preventative maintenance based on predictive analytics. This contributes to Big Rig performance improvement across the board.
